Choosing a Kid-Proof Tablet: 10.1 Inch Android 15 with Parental Controls

When selecting a tablet for children, durability, educational value, and parental oversight are paramount. The CFVOCUY 2026 Kids Tablet combines Android 15 with 8GB RAM and a rugged EVA case, but buyers should verify that its pre-installed apps and eye protection features align with their child's age and learning needs.

Key Considerations Before Buying

  • Parental control depth: Ensure the tablet allows you to set screen time limits, block specific apps, and monitor usage remotely—features that are critical for managing a child's digital exposure.
  • Storage and expandability: With 64GB internal storage (expandable to 1TB via microSD), consider whether your child’s media library or educational apps will require extra space for offline use.
  • Eye protection effectiveness: The advertised eye protection mode should reduce blue light and flicker, but check reviews for real-world comfort during extended study or play sessions.

Common Issues

Common problems include underpowered processors that lag with multitasking, fragile screens that crack despite cases, and pre-installed apps that are either too basic or not curated for the child's age. Battery life can also disappoint if the tablet is used for gaming or video calls.

Quality Indicators

Look for tablets with at least 4GB RAM for smooth operation, a tempered glass screen protector, and a case that absorbs drops. Verified reviews that detail long-term durability and app compatibility are strong signals of quality.

How We Detect Fake Reviews

Our AI analyzes multiple factors: language patterns (generic vs. specific), reviewer behavior (history, timing), temporal anomalies (review clusters), verification status, sentiment authenticity, and statistical outliers. No single factor determines a review is fake - we look at the combination of signals.

Important Limitations

No automated system is perfect. Sophisticated fake reviews can evade detection, and some genuine reviews may be incorrectly flagged. Use this analysis as one data point in your purchasing decision, not the only factor. Reading actual review content yourself is always valuable.
